keycloak-service
公開メンバ関数 | 静的公開変数類 | 全メンバ一覧
org.keycloak.services.resources.admin.permissions.ClientPermissionManagement インタフェース
org.keycloak.services.resources.admin.permissions.ClientPermissionManagement の継承関係図
Inheritance graph
org.keycloak.services.resources.admin.permissions.ClientPermissionManagement 連携図
Collaboration graph

公開メンバ関数

boolean isPermissionsEnabled (ClientModel client)
 
void setPermissionsEnabled (ClientModel client, boolean enable)
 
Resource resource (ClientModel client)
 
Map< String, String > getPermissions (ClientModel client)
 
boolean canExchangeTo (ClientModel authorizedClient, ClientModel to)
 
Policy exchangeToPermission (ClientModel client)
 
Policy mapRolesPermission (ClientModel client)
 
Policy mapRolesClientScopePermission (ClientModel client)
 
Policy mapRolesCompositePermission (ClientModel client)
 
Policy managePermission (ClientModel client)
 
Policy configurePermission (ClientModel client)
 
Policy viewPermission (ClientModel client)
 
ResourceServer resourceServer (ClientModel client)
 

静的公開変数類

static final String MAP_ROLES_SCOPE = "map-roles"
 
static final String MAP_ROLES_CLIENT_SCOPE = "map-roles-client-scope"
 
static final String MAP_ROLES_COMPOSITE_SCOPE = "map-roles-composite"
 
static final String CONFIGURE_SCOPE = "configure"
 

詳解

著者
Bill Burke
バージョン
Revision
1

関数詳解

◆ canExchangeTo()

boolean org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.canExchangeTo ( ClientModel  authorizedClient,
ClientModel  to 
)

◆ configurePermission()

Policy org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.configurePermission ( ClientModel  client)

◆ exchangeToPermission()

Policy org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.exchangeToPermission ( ClientModel  client)

◆ getPermissions()

Map<String, String> org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.getPermissions ( ClientModel  client)

◆ isPermissionsEnabled()

boolean org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.isPermissionsEnabled ( ClientModel  client)

◆ managePermission()

Policy org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.managePermission ( ClientModel  client)

◆ mapRolesClientScopePermission()

Policy org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.mapRolesClientScopePermission ( ClientModel  client)

◆ mapRolesCompositePermission()

Policy org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.mapRolesCompositePermission ( ClientModel  client)

◆ mapRolesPermission()

Policy org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.mapRolesPermission ( ClientModel  client)

◆ resource()

Resource org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.resource ( ClientModel  client)

◆ resourceServer()

ResourceServer org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.resourceServer ( ClientModel  client)

◆ setPermissionsEnabled()

void org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.setPermissionsEnabled ( ClientModel  client,
boolean  enable 
)

◆ viewPermission()

Policy org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.viewPermission ( ClientModel  client)

メンバ詳解

◆ CONFIGURE_SCOPE

final String org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.CONFIGURE_SCOPE = "configure"
static

◆ MAP_ROLES_CLIENT_SCOPE

final String org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.MAP_ROLES_CLIENT_SCOPE = "map-roles-client-scope"
static

◆ MAP_ROLES_COMPOSITE_SCOPE

final String org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.MAP_ROLES_COMPOSITE_SCOPE = "map-roles-composite"
static

◆ MAP_ROLES_SCOPE

final String org.keycloak.services.resources.admin.permissions.ClientPermissionManagement.MAP_ROLES_SCOPE = "map-roles"
static

このインタフェース詳解は次のファイルから抽出されました: